What does the "Sense of flight" option do?
I've noticed it in settings some time ago but didn't really know what it did. Currently by default it's at 50%

No, they have seperate sensativity setting for that. Sense of flight only affects first person cockpit view on how much the camera moves around when you make any movements with the aircraft. Max it out and it almost makes me sick (and it's rare for me to get motion sickness).

It's really down to personal preference. The only time you notice it is in first person, so if you don't fly first person much, then there is little reason even bother. If you fly first person or SB more often, then hop into a test flight with any aircraft, and slowly adjust to your liking. I personally just leave it at 50%.
